21 CFR 870.2320 — Ballistocardiograph

Cardiovascular (CV) · Part 870 Subpart C—Cardiovascular Monitoring Devices · § 870.2320

Identification

A ballistocardiograph is a device, including a supporting structure on which the patient is placed, that moves in response to blood ejection from the heart. The device often provides a visual display.

Classification Rationale

Class II (performance standards).
